Myth #2: Blinds Are Hard to Clean  

Many homeowners shy away from blinds because they’ve heard they’re a hassle to maintain. But this is another myth that deserves to be retired. 


The truth is, with the right materials and a simple routine, blinds might actually be one of the easiest window treatments to clean.

The Simple Cleaning Method 

  1. Close the blinds downward. 
    This exposes the surface area and keeps the slats stable while you clean. 
  2. Use a damp cloth. 
    No chemicals, no fancy tools—just a soft cloth lightly dampened with water. 
  3. Wipe each slat from one side to the other. 
    This prevents dust from being pushed into corners. 
  4. Repeat every other month. 
    Or even more often if you have pets or live in a dusty environment.



That’s it. No removing the blinds, no soaking them in the tub, no special dusting contraptions necessary. 




Why Faux Wood Blinds Are Easy to Maintain



Unlike real wood, faux wood doesn’t absorb moisture, so you don’t have to stress about water damage while cleaning. You can wipe them down confidently without worrying about warping or discoloration. Blinds—especially faux wood blinds—just need a quick wipe to look like new. 





Myth #3: Blinds Aren’t Safe for Kids or Pets 

This myth stems from the days when blinds relied heavily on long dangling cords—cords that could pose safety hazards for young children or curious pets. Fortunately, the industry has evolved dramatically, and safety standards have completely changed. 


Cordless Designs Are Now the Standard 

If you’re buying blinds today, chances are they’re cordless. Modern cordless blinds are: 

  • Safe: No strings or cords hanging down. 
  • Easy to use: Lift or lower the bottom rail to adjust. 
  • Sleek: Cordless styles offer a cleaner look with no visual clutter. 

The move toward cordless systems isn’t just a design choice—it’s a safety requirement. Many new blinds now come standard with built-in safety features to protect little ones. 


Additional Safety Features Available Today 

  • Cord cleats to keep cords wound tightly and out of reach 

  • Motorized lift systems for hands-free and cord-free control
